      <description>all,&lt;BR /&gt;I have an ultra66 pci from Promise Technology Inc. I have configured raid 0 at the Bios level. But when I booted into Linux, I am not see the raid. But I do see the individual disk. Any idea why I am not seeing the raid config?</description>

      <description>Hi KC&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;I have noticed with certain unsupported hardware the OS simply sees either nothing or a single disk. Its not able to report the raid setup. &l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;So long as the kernel doesn't panic and the proper amount of space is recognized its not necessicarily a show stopper.&lt;BR /&gt;&lt;BR /&gt;SEP</description>

      <description>All,&lt;BR /&gt;I figured it out.  Needed to load the ataraid modules and it's proper chipset module.</description>
